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

> [PHP]Sprawdzanie, czy użytkownik wpisał coś do formularza, Nie działa :(
Sebastianb
post
Post #1





Grupa: Zarejestrowani
Postów: 1
Pomógł: 0
Dołączył: 5.04.2008

Ostrzeżenie: (0%)
-----


Witam.
Chciałbym dodać do moich programów sprawdzanie, czy użytkownik coś wpisał do formularza. Gdy formularz jest pusty to ma wyskoczyć komunikat "Podaj dane", ale tak sie nie dzieje tylko pisze "Podałeś " Co muszę zrobić, aby działa funkcja isset.?
  1. <form name=forma method='POST'>
  2. <input type='text' size='15' name='tex2'>
  3. <input type='submit' value='Zapisz'>
  4. </form>
  5. <?
  6. $tex2=$_POST['tex2'];
  7. if(isset($tex2))
  8. echo"Podałeś $tex2";
  9. else
  10. echo"Podaj dane";
  11. ?>
Go to the top of the page
+Quote Post
 
Start new topic
Odpowiedzi (1 - 2)
Ociu
post
Post #2





Grupa: Moderatorzy
Postów: 1 566
Pomógł: 37
Dołączył: 14.05.2003
Skąd: Kraków




empty" title="Zobacz w manualu PHP" target="_manual
Go to the top of the page
+Quote Post
marcio
post
Post #3





Grupa: Zarejestrowani
Postów: 2 291
Pomógł: 156
Dołączył: 23.09.2007
Skąd: ITALY-MILAN

Ostrzeżenie: (10%)
X----


Isset jesb bardziej ogolna czyli czy zmienna zostala wyslana ty masz sprawdzac czy nie jest ona pusta link do tej funckji masz powyzej ogolnie tak to powinno wygladac
  1. <?php
  2. if(!empty($_POST['costam']) echo('ok');
  3. else echo('zle');
  4. ?>
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
2 Użytkowników czyta ten temat (2 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 28.09.2025 - 12:31